Old Ford Lock, Lock 8, Regents Canal, RE-012-003

Type: Navigation Closure

Waterway(s): Regent's Canal

From: 20 September 2025, 1:30pm

To: On-going

Region: London and South East

Reason: Boating Incident

Subject to review on: 9 October 2025

Descriptions

Update 3 October 2025, 10:08am

We are pleased to inform you that our Asset Engineers have now agreed upon a repair design in collaboration with the Regional Reactive Team.

Working alongside our contractor, they will begin repair works on the top gate on Wednesday, 8th October.

Further updates regarding progress will be provided on Thursday, 9th October.

We appreciate your patience and understanding while these essential works are carried out.

Update 29 September 2025, 11:26am

The Regional Regional Reactive Team working along side our contractor are mobilising to site Monday 29th Sept, with the view to set up site in readiness to install Top Stop planks on Wednesday 1st Oct to dewater the Lock head.

We'll have access on Thursday 2nd Oct to the damaged tow path top gate, so the gate can be accessed thoroughly by our Asset Engineers & Reactive Team to decide on any possible temporary repairs design.

Updates to follow Thursday 2nd Oct assessment.

Update 23 September 2025, 1:48pm

Engineers are continuing to undertake further investigations this week to determine if repairs are possible. A further update will be provided on Tuesday 30th September 2025. The lock remains closed and unnavigable.

Original 20 September 2025, 2:20pm

There has been a boat strike on the upper gate of Old Ford Lock, Lock 8, on the Regent's Canal.

The damage renders the lock unsafe to operate, and thus the lock will be closed until a repair can be undertaken.
